开发者一个项目中需要启动多个Sockect时,就会出现这样的错误:
Workerman[io] start in DAEMON mode
Workerman[io] already running
原因:
不能重复启动已经在运行的同一个启动脚本,(artisan就是一个启动脚本)
为了准确的使用stop 、restart等命令。
在laravel中 artisan 就相当于常用的 start.php 启动脚本,
所以已经开启过需要继续使用artisan的时候 需要重新创建artisan脚本(也就是复制一个)
解决办法:
复制一个artisan文件出来重命名 比如artisan5800 然后运行命令
php artisan5800 xxxx xxxx